Thermocouple technology

The heat produced by the fire is converted into electricity that powers the fan. It generates a small amount of electricity that drives the fan motor and creates air flow. These fans are great for wood stoves. They have many features which make them a good option for any cabin or home off grid. They are quiet, operate without batteries or power cords and have a long lifespan. They are able to spread heat more evenly and also warm the room faster than a 120-volt fan.

Thermocouple technology is utilized in a variety of stoves and has several advantages over traditional electrical heating elements. A thermocouple uses two different kinds of metal wires to measure temperature. This creates an electrical voltage difference between the junction between cold and hot. The different metals allow electrons to move at different rates, and this difference creates a voltage across the thermocouple sensors. These voltages can be converted to precise measurements of temperature. Thermocouples are suitable for measuring across a wide range of temperatures, ranging from -270degC to 3000degC (for short periods of time in an inert atmosphere).

No batteries or power supply is required.

A thermoelectric Peltier device is used to generate electricity using the difference in temperature between the two sides of the device. The device is placed one side on the stove, and the other on a heat source that absorbs the heat created. This generates voltage that is used to drive the fan's blades. These fans are quiet, small and don't require electricity or batteries. They are perfect for use off-grid. They can also help you save energy costs by spreading the heat more evenly throughout your home.
